EVENT LOCATION UPDATE: Due to preparations for Monroe Rural Fire Protection District's Fire Station Upgrade, the City of Monroe, Oregon's First Responders Appreciation Event on Friday, September 11, 2026 will be moved next door to Monroe City Hall at 664 Commercial Street.

EVENT LOCATION UPDATE: Due to preparations for Monroe Rural Fire Protection District's Fire Station Upgrade, the City of Monroe, Oregon's First Responders Appreciation Event on Friday, September 11, 2026 will be moved next door to Monroe City Hall at 664 Commercial Street.

The same activities are planeed, please see below for more details:
- Event Begins/Intros/Moment of Silence/Prayer
- Sydney Goodin Sings National Anthem
- Mayor Dan Sheets' First Responders’ Proclamation
- Mayor Dan Sheets’ September 11th Proclamation
- Additional Dignitaries speaking include:
-- Sheriff Jef Van Arsdall
-- Chief Chris Barnes (TBD)
-- Rep. David Gomberg, Our State Representative
- Food Provided N/C to First Responders, Veterans & Active-Duty Military Personnel
- Monroe Rural Fire & Paramedic Equipment Displays & Demos across from Fire Station
- Benton County Sheriff's Office Equipment Displays & Demos across from Fire Station
- Event Concludes

IMPORTANT MESSAGE FOR PACIFIC POWER CUSTOMERS, dated Tuesday, July 21, 2026:

"Wildfire Safety Precautions in Place for Your Area

Due to elevated wildfire risk in your area, we are taking additional safety precautions. We have turned on enhanced safety settings and protective devices on our equipment that will automatically de-energize power lines when debris, wildlife or strong winds contact the lines."

JUST THREE DAYS UNTIL THE MONROE FESTIVAL ON SATURDAY, MAY 16TH! We're excited to welcome everyone to the festival starting at 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. on Saturday!




JUST THREE DAYS UNTIL THE MONROE FESTIVAL ON SATURDAY, MAY 16TH! Join us for this free, family-friendly event celebrating our community! We are excited to share the following fun, festival activities:

- Shopping at 30 artisan and crafter booths (see a complete list of all vendors at monroefestival.org/vendors );

- Consuming good eats at 3 food trucks (Smok'n Gingers BBQ, Uncle Sammy's, and King Whippy) as well as our local Monroe restaurants (Benny's Pizza Joint, Long Timber Brewing Company, and The LongBranch Bar & Grill);

- Drinking responsibly at your choice of 5 craft b**r, w**e or distilled spirits vendors (Airlie Winery, Calapooia Brewing Company / Vivacity Spirits, Long Timber Brewing Company, SD Spirits, and Tumbleweed Taphouse);

- Listening to music prepared and played by DJ & Podcaster Patrick Stutz (Spent the Rent Podcast);

- Lending an ear to McKayla Marie's beautiful singing;

- Transporting yourself into Monroe's past while riding the trolley with live tour guides;

- Throwing axes for fun, no judging, just good, safe fun!

- Watching, learning, and line dancing with Debra Rachelle of Outlaw 'Shine (visit outlawshinecountryband.com );

- Fishing derby with the kids (Note: Online registration is now closed);

- Competing in a blueberry pie eating contest (Note: Registration will be on festival day at the BAM Information Booth);

- Visiting local businesses and collecting stamps for your passport and turning it in for prizes (Note: Pick up your passport at the BAM Information Booth);

- Meeting the new librarian, joining the open house, and playing Lego Block Blast at the Monroe Community Library;

- Learning about our local timber heritage by exploring vintage log trucks on display;

- Appreciating everything our local first responders (Monroe Rural Fire Protection District and Benton County Sheriff's Office) do to protect our community;

- and we're planning more!
